Get PriceIts a long way from permaculture, but it works I use about 14 perlite, 14 coconut coir and 12 sieved compost.If I had a worm-bin Id use vermicast too. I find potting mix too heavy, compacted and anaerobic if I add anything over a tiny amount of soil. In the long-run Id like to ditch the coir and perlite.
